Purchased a 2002 C5 Coupe this summer and have had a blast driving and working on it. Looking forward to learning more about the car and how to do upgrades and address codes. I’ve completed several projects on the car and if I can help others I’m glad to do so. Some of the projects completed this summer included belt replacements, head liner repair, head light gear assembly replacement, air filter change, oil and oil filter change, vacuum hose replacement, paint correction and ceramic coating; break fluid bleeding, visor replacements, and steering wheel position sensor replacement. After replacing the steering wheel position sensor I’m getting a B0026 error code and the air bag light is on. Any advice is welcomed!
